Formal Ways of Saying Rancho Palos Verdes

When it comes to formal pronunciations, it’s essential to emphasize each syllable clearly. Rancho Palos Verdes consists of five syllables, and here’s how it breaks down phonetically:

RAN-cho pah-los VUHR-des

Remember to stress the capitalized syllables and pronounce them with clarity. By enunciating each syllable, you’ll ensure your pronunciation matches the more formal style often used in official settings, such as business meetings, presentations, or public speeches.

Informal Ways of Saying Rancho Palos Verdes

Informal pronunciations tend to be more relaxed and casual. In everyday conversations, you will usually hear variations that might disregard the exact phonetic breakdown of each syllable. Here are a couple of informal ways people often pronounce Rancho Palos Verdes:

  • Ran-cho Puh-los VUR-deez
  • Ran-cho Pah-los VER-deez

Both of these variations maintain the general sound patterns of the proper pronunciation yet simplify the syllabic emphasis. They are perfectly acceptable in most informal contexts, including interactions with friends, acquaintances, or when seeking casual directions or recommendations around town.
